摘要
A journal bearing 11 for use in an epicyclical gearbox 10 including a journal pin 14, a journal bearing body 25 into which the journal pin 14 is disposed and at least one lubricating fluid inlet. The lubricating fluid inlet is configured to provide for an input of a lubricating fluid in a loaded arc portion proximate at least one high pressure point exerted upon the journal bearing body 25 during a high pressure event, thereby permitting a free flow of a lubricating fluid there between the journal pin 14 and the journal bearing body 25 during the high pressure event. In an embodiment, the journal pin 14 is configured to mimic the shape of the journal bearing body 25 at least at a high pressure point exerted upon the journal bearing body 25 during a high pressure event. An epicyclical gearbox 10 including the journal bearing 11 and method of facilitating a hydrodynamic oil flow in the planet gear journal bearing.
